People Bash Ranveer Singh & Think He's Not Perfect For Hindi Remake Of Vikram’s 'Anniyan'


Ranveer Singh is all set to collaborate with filmmaker Shankar for the official adaptation of cult blockbuster, Anniyan. Ranveer took to social media to make the announcement. The actor shared a picture with Shankar and film producer Jayantilal Gada.

"Proudly announcing my collaboration with the pioneering visionary of Indian cinema, the maverick master craftsman SHANKAR @shanmughamshankar powered by veteran film producer Dr. Jayantilal Gada @jayantilalgadaofficial @penmovies," he wrote with the photo.

Anniyan was a psychological-thriller, vigilante action-drama, starring Vikram in the lead. The Hindi version of the original film was released as Aparichit in 2006. In the film, we see Shankar explore the theme of a man suffering from multiple personality disorder, who develops two other identities — a fashion model named Remo, and a vigilante named Anniyan. 

Talking about the film, Ranveer Singh said, “To lead a film like Anniyan is a dream come true for any artist. Vikram Sir, one of our country’s finest talents, an artist who I hugely admire, gave a colossal performance in the original, one that can never be matched. I can only hope that my interpretation and rendition of the part also connect with audiences in the same way. It’s undoubtedly a once-in-a-lifetime performance piece, and I am ready to give this role every single ounce of my being. Shankar sir is a genius filmmaker and a true visionary. Words don’t do justice to just how excited I am at the prospect of being directed by him.” 

Shankar added, “For it to be made into a Hindi film, Anniyan needed a maverick, charismatic showman like no other to play the part. I found this in the mercurial Ranveer Singh because he is a one-in-a-generation actor who has shown us that he can immortalize a character through his stellar performance. I’m thrilled to make Anniyan for the pan-Indian audience and I’m confident that this powerful story will strike a chord in the hearts of all. In Dr. Gada, Ranveer and I have found an ideal producer who believes in the vision we have to change the nativity of content for audiences across the country.” 

After Ranveer announced the movie, people started bashing the idea of a remake and they also felt that he wouldn’t be able to match the level of Vikram.
